SubjectRe: [PATCH 0/3] KVM: selftests: Consolidate ucall code
On Mon, Jun 20, 2022, Paolo Bonzini wrote:
> On 6/18/22 02:16, Sean Christopherson wrote:
> > Consolidate the code for making and getting ucalls. All architectures pass
> > the ucall struct via memory, so filling and copying the struct is 100%
> > generic. The only per-arch code is sending and receiving the address of
> > said struct.
> >
> > Tested on x86 and arm, compile tested on s390 and RISC-V.
>
> I'm not sure about doing this yet. The SEV tests added multiple
> implementations of the ucalls in one architecture. I have rebased those
> recently (not the SEV part) to get more familiar with the new kvm_vcpu API
> for selftests, and was going to look at your old review next...

I had forgotten about that code. My idea of a per-VM list[*] would fit nicely on
top, though maybe drop the last patch from this series.
